1. A method for forming a powder comprising perforated microstructures for pharmaceutical applications by spray drying comprising the steps of:

  • providing a feed stock comprising a bioactive agent, surfactant, and a blowing agent wherein said blowing agent is selected from the group consisting of fluorinated compounds, nonfluorinated oils, ammonium salts, alcohols, chloroform, ethyl acetate, acetone, nitrogen, carbon dioxide, camphor, and latex wherein the ratio of blowing agent/surfactant is between 1.0-60 w/w;

    atomizing said feed stock to produce dispersed droplets;

    drying said droplets to form perforated microstructures comprising said bioactive agent and surfactant; and

    collecting said perforated microstructures.
